Lala Kent, a star on “Vanderpump Rules,” has dismissed rumors that the new episodes of the show have been edited in response to the recent affair between Raquel Leviss and fellow cast member Tom Sandoval. Lala revealed in an Instagram Story video that she had heard people speculating that editors had gone back through the footage to make changes but claimed that this was not the case. She stated that the storylines for the rest of the season had been finalised before news of the scandal broke and that nothing had been re-edited to change events.

The news that Tom, with whom Raquel had a long affair, had split from Ariana Madix after nine years of dating, created a significant stir in the “Vanderpump Rules” universe. Fans immediately rallied around Ariana, and Lala was one of the first cast members to take to social media, stating that Ariana had given her consent to lash out at Raquel and the Missouri native. Meanwhile, both Raquel and Tom apologised for their actions, with Raquel acknowledging that she had made poor choices and was working with a counselor to make healthier choices in the future.

Although the recent scandal has caused viewers to look at earlier episodes of the series in a new light, nothing has changed in the remaining episodes of the current season. Lala urged fans to watch with an open mind and promised that viewers would see events “very differently now.” With new episodes airing on Bravo on Wednesday nights, fans are eagerly awaiting the unfolding drama to find out what happens next in the “Vanderpump Rules” universe.
